    Default Glsm 12/4/13


    Channels finally were completely open after the recent cold spell. So wife let me go up before the next chill sets in. Plus it was a cheap birthday gift........

    There were 4 of us and I got it started. Ended with 6 on the day but only 2 keepers. Oddly they were 10-15 feet out and not necessarily holding to cover. Pops had 2 but 1 was a keeper, and the other guys added 1 keeper and 2 dinks. One guy got blanked on the slabs but he didn't care as he was getting bluegills on almost every other cast. They were closer to structure but still we all felt like we were casting than more of a vertical jigging approach. All in all, probably as a group ended with around 50 landed. Bite was there but very light. Really had to watch the bobber as you never really felt the fish take it. It would move like an inch or so in a different direction.

    Sorry no pics this round but I did catch the biggest, 10.75" The others were barely over the 9" limit.

    12-17, two other guys hit our channel to ice fish and said ice was about 4" think and clear. Not an Ice guy so not sure what that means. 20+ holes but only one really produced a decent bite.

    They did end up with 25 keeper gills but no crappies. Seemed to be in the middle of the channel not holding to any detectable structure.

    Doubt with the rain and temps that ice will last long. I hope to get up there Sunday once the rain is done but before the cold temps return. Wife has a different plan, aka shopping, if nothing else at least I can parlay it into a trip to BPS!

    Still think minnows would be better than wax worms.

    Pops and a cuz went up yesterday. Ice had shrunk and only 1.5" deep. Easy for them to break up but not to walk on. Even though gettin colder, if we could get some sun, it would melt more but Bet this weekend you can walk on it again. Ice guys have fun. Pops said he had a good fish on but didn't fight like a crappie is a bit of open water. He hoped to get it to the surface, thinking one of the new Saugeye, stocked a couple years ago. Channel looked like coffee and cream, where creek fed channels looked very muddy.

    Quite different than last time I fished2.5 weeks ago. He could have been able to ID it then. Said some decent sized shad were trapped in the ice and a few others doing the "final go 'round'".
